Lemon trees are capable of surviving brief periods below 0C, but are best grown in large containers and moved indoors to a bright frost free position from autumn to spring. This tree is self fertile and will not need a pollination companion. Propagated onto ‘PS’ rootstock and supplied as a large specimen bush (often in fruit) in a 5 litre pot.
Eventual height: 3m (9′). Spread: 2.5m (8′).
Estimated time to cropping once planted: 1 year.
Estimated time to best yields: 3 years.
